In the first hilarious adventure in this early graphic novel series about twiggy best friends, Red Twig loves giving surprises!


Red is a WILD TWIG who loves surprising his friends. So when he jumps out and yells ‘SURPRISE’ at his friends, he expects them to laugh – but instead they are shocked and scared. Oh dear. Can Red stay wild AND find a better way to surprise his friends? We hope so! Go, Red, go!


The world is big when you’re a twig! From the best-selling creators of Real Pigeons comes a joyous early graphic novel series that you can read aloud. Andrew McDonald

Andrew McDonald is a Melbourne writer and author of books for young readers. In 2009 he published his hilarious debut middle-grade novel, The Greatest Blogger in the World, about a kid called Charlie who wants to use his blog to Be the Hero, Get the Girl and Save the Day.

Son of Death is his second novel, a black comedy about grim reaping, family responsiblity and rock'n'roll. Andrew is a graduate of RMIT's Professional Writing and Editing course. He has worked for Readings bookshop in Melbourne and the flagship Foyles bookshop in London as a children's bookseller. He currently sits on the Victorian committee of the Australian Children's Laureate program and intermittently volunteers with 100 Story Building, a centre for young writers in Melbourne's inner-west.

He is a regular presenter on the school circuit and has appeared on panels and in workshops at the Melbourne Writer's Festival and Emerging Writer's Festival. He has previously judged the Young Audult category of the Victorian Premier's Literary Awards and the Centre for Youth Literature's Inky Awards.
